Caitlin White

Caitlin White began her career as a music journalist in New York City. With early editorial assistant gigs at AOL Music and Complex, she later worked in entertainment and lifestyle journalism at MTV News. After running off-hours coverage at MTV, she started reporting on the indie rock scene in New York as a staff writer at Stereogum, and waded deeper into local music coverage as the music editor at Brooklyn Magazine.

Caitlin left New York in 2015 and moved to LA to helm and develop Uproxx’s music reporting as an Editorial Director. Striking off on her own to found and run the west coast-based and female-focused lifestyle publication Cinnamon Magazine from 2019-2022.

Caitlin is currently a full–time freelance writer and editor contributing to publications like InsideHook, Rolling Stone, Variety, Santa Barbara Magazine, Pasadena Magazine, Spin and many more.
